>백엔드 개발 >C++ >기존 메서드가 있음에도 불구하고 내 ASP.NET Web Forms 앱에서 System.MissingMethodException이 발생하는 이유는 무엇입니까?

기존 메서드가 있음에도 불구하고 내 ASP.NET Web Forms 앱에서 System.MissingMethodException이 발생하는 이유는 무엇입니까?

Patricia Arquette
Patricia Arquette원래의
2025-01-20 10:16:13452검색

Why Does My ASP.NET Web Forms App Throw a System.MissingMethodException Despite the Method Existing?

ASP.NET 웹 양식에서 파악하기 어려운 "System.MissingMethodException" 문제 해결

정상적으로 작동하는 것처럼 보이는 ASP.NET Web Forms 애플리케이션이 이제 예기치 않게 System.MissingMethodException을 발생시킵니다. DoThis 메소드가 올바른 클래스 내에 존재하더라도 일반 핸들러에서 이를 호출하면 실망스러운 오류가 발생합니다.

이 문제는 종종 시스템에 고집스럽게 붙어 있는 오래된 DLL로 인해 발생합니다. 프로젝트를 재구축하고 재배포한 후에도 이전 어셈블리가 남아 있을 수 있습니다.

이 솔루션에는 완전한 정리가 포함됩니다. 즉, DLL 및 관련 XML 파일을 포함하여 컴파일된 모든 파일을 제거합니다. 철저하게 제거한 후 전체 솔루션을 다시 빌드하고 재배포하세요.

이 프로세스를 통해 애플리케이션에서 최신 어셈블리만 사용하여 System.MissingMethodException.

문제를 효과적으로 해결할 수 있습니다.

위 내용은 기존 메서드가 있음에도 불구하고 내 ASP.NET Web Forms 앱에서 System.MissingMethodException이 발생하는 이유는 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.